**Handover — Tilecache layer (Marrowfield Maps)**

Cache sits between the renderer and object store. Eviction is LRU, config in `tilecache.yml`. Known issue: zoom-14 tiles occasionally stale; purge script is in the locked ops bundle. Don't touch TTLs without asking. Unlock the bundle with the recovery passphrase below.

strongbox words: druvan-lamys-eliius-jorax-istox-soreth-ulays-gilix-ralix-oliiel-norwyn-casvan-praius

**PR: Pluggable validator registry for Fieldkit**

Hey folks — this finally lands the plugin system we sketched at the Brightmoor offsite. Validators now register via entry points, so teams can ship custom rules without touching core. I moved the schema checks into a `ValidatorHost` that handles ordering and short-circuiting. Perf looked fine in staging, but I did cap recursion depth and batch sizes to be safe. The defaults we settled on are below.

tuning table, yahap-hahip:
BUDGETS = {
    "praiel": 88,
    "quenox": 61,
    "nordor": 332,
    "gorix": 835,
    "ruswyn": 186,
}

**Postmortem timeline — Farelight pricing experiment**

14:22 — On-call paged after checkout conversions dropped sharply on the Farelight platform. Investigation showed the ticket-pricing experiment had begun serving the treatment price to 100% of traffic instead of the intended 10% split, due to a misconfigured rollout flag pushed earlier that afternoon. Experiment was halted at 14:41 and prices reverted. The deploy responsible was identified by the token recorded below.

session token of fadug-hahap = htk3_554

### Night-shift access — Lunaris Support Team

Support staff rostered between 22:00 and 06:00 enter Pelworth House through the north lobby only; the main entrance alarms after hours. Assistants should confirm each shift member appears on the overnight roster before Thursday, as security checks names against it at the desk. Remind new joiners to carry photo ID for their first three shifts. Once the desk has verified them, they'll proceed to the inner door, which requires the following pass code.

turnstile pass: bdg-YEOZLM-79341408